dax - DAX Measure - 将数字输出为文本类型
问题描述
我正在使用 DAX 计算具有不同数据类型(货币、百分比、整数和十进制数)的不同值,当我输出它时,我想将所有这些数据类型输出为文本数据类型。
如何在 DAX 度量的最后一步执行此操作?
解决方案
你试试 FORMAT 功能吗?
-- FORMAT is a formatting function that formats a value based
-- on a format string.
EVALUATE
{
( "Percent", FORMAT ( 0.742, "Percent" ) ),
( "Currency (1)", FORMAT ( 1234.567, "$#,0.00" ) ),
( "Currency (2)", FORMAT ( 1234.567, """US$"" #,0.00" ) ),
( "Date (1)", FORMAT ( DATE ( 2019, 3, 28 ), "yyyy-mm-dd" ) ),
( "Date (2)", FORMAT ( DATE ( 2019, 3, 28 ), "m/d/yy" ) )
}
推荐阅读
- javascript - 如何在 chrome 扩展中加载 tf.js CDN?
- reactjs - Material UI - 单选按钮的 Webpack 错误
- angular-sanitizer - Angular中的消毒
- python - 我想从 customer_data 打印每次迭代中的所有唯一日期
- amazon-emr - 如何为 EMR 的引导操作查找 stderr/stdout 日志
- node.js - Nodejs 无法使用 request-promise 请求 url
- python - 类和静态方法
- c# - 在dotnet core中批量使用Parallel.For
- python - Scikit-Learn 中的累积分布函数(CDF)?
- pyqt5 - 使用 myVar = '页面名称' 更改 QStackedWidget 中的页面